問題タブ [android-database]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
android - Spinner が DB からすべてのトピックを追加しない
トピックを保存しているデータベースがあります。すべてのトピックをスピナーに表示したい。最初のトピックは取得できますが、他の 3 つのトピックは取得できません。
ただし、3つすべてがログに記録します:
最後のリスト項目だけがスピナーに表示されるのはなぜですか? 助言がありますか?
android - Log.i が実行されない
私はAndroidプログラミングに非常に慣れていません。SQLiteOpenHelper クラスを使用してデータベース操作を実行したいと考えています。SQLiteOpenHelper を拡張する私の SqliteController クラスは次のとおりです。
(私が問題を抱えている部分について言及したばかりです)私のメインアクティビティでは、次のようなアクティビティの onCreate メソッドで上記のクラスのインスタンスを作成しました:
SqliteController の onCreate メソッドで一度 xml ファイルから読み取ってデータベースにデータを入力したいので、メイン アクティビティで SqliteController を新規作成した後、データベースを操作したくありません。追加controller.getWritableDatabase();
すると、それを行う操作がいくつかあるようですが、私が行うのは SqliteController クラスだけです。なにか提案を?
android - Android の OnResume() はアクティビティの読み込みを高速化しますか?
Android データベースから大量のデータをロードして画面に表示する必要がある Android アプリケーションを開発していました。
開発の初期段階では、OnCreate() メソッドで DB からデータを取得していましたが、データが巨大になるとアクティビティの開始が非常に遅くなりました。そのため、OnResume() メソッドでデータの取得と画面表示を呼び出して、読み込みに時間がかかりすぎてもアプリがクラッシュしないようにしました。OnResume が完了するまでアクティビティが表示されないことはわかっています。
OnCreate() メソッドですべての初期化を行うのではなく、OnResume で時間のかかる操作を呼び出すのは良い方法ですか?
android - SQlite: データはテーブルに初めて挿入され、2 回目は挿入されません
テーブルに挿入するデータは、最初に挿入されますが、2 回目 (2 番目のエントリなど) には挿入されません。私のコードを読んで理解できない場合、考えられる理由は何でしょうか。その理由について話し合うことができます。
android - 歩数計の作成 - 毎日の保存値
歩数計アプリを作りたいです。しかし、日ごとまたは月ごとに歩数を保存または保存する方法はまだわかりません。
今助けてくれてありがとう。
java - Android SQLite: 更新値が機能しない
私は学生で、Android と Sqlite データベースは初めてです。
sqlite データベースのデータを更新しようとしましたが、データを更新するために多くの方法を試しましたが、多くの調査の結果、ID である Update クラスにエラーが発生しました。エラー:(92, 35) エラー: シンボル変数 ID のエラー メッセージが見つかりません
私のコードをチェックして、間違いがどこにあるかを教えてください。ありがとうございました。
データベースヘルパー クラス:
android - SQL ID を持つ Android ListView
ユーザーが名前のリストを表示できるアプリに取り組んでおり、ユーザーがリストをクリックすると、選択したプロファイルに関する詳細が別のアクティビティに表示されます。私はリストビューを持っています。次のコードを使用して作成します。
リスト内の各要素の ID をデータベース 1 に対応するように設定するにはどうすればよいですか?
java - テキストボックスにデータを入力して保存し、インテントを使用して別のアクティビティに表示します
こんにちは、アンドロイドプログラミング初心者です。インテントを使用して別のアクティビティにデータを渡すにはどうすればよいですか? ここでの私の場合は、2 TextBox があり、ユーザーがボタンをクリックすると、データベースに取得する必要があります(テキスト)。
SQLitecontroller.java
DatabaseHelper.java
私を助けてください。私は何度も試しましたが、エラーが発生するので、助けてください。
すべてのデータを TableView に表示します。